## Account recovery — WideDiff admin

WideDiff, our large-file diff viewer at Mersey Tooling, ties its admin account to a hardware token. If the token is lost, do not reset the account; that purges cached diff indexes. Instead, open the console's recovery screen, confirm your contractor access level with the team lead, and carefully enter the recovery passphrase below.

strongbox words: druath-quenael

Ticket OPS-churn: Expired credentials on the firmware update channel. The Lanternbox devices in the Verity fleet stopped pulling firmware from the Updraft channel on Tuesday because the publishing credential lapsed. Since you're new: the channel pusher authenticates to our internal artifact gateway before signing and staging each firmware bundle. A fresh credential has been issued and the old one revoked, so prior copies are useless. Configure the pusher with the replacement key below before retrying the staged rollout. The new key is:

gateway credential: kto15_8KtvEYSD8WJ9Uyq

Handover — Spare Parts for Gullpoint Site

Shift lead: two crates of pump seals, bearings, and valve kits are staged in bay four for the Gullpoint remote site. Crates are banded and weatherproofed; manifest taped inside lid of crate one. Site is down to last spares, so this goes on the first available run. Check manifest against pick list before release. The courier hand-over instruction is below.

drop instructions, hahip-badug: the quenox ralath courier leaves the kaseth fraiel rusiel tameth belys istdor ralion giliel ledger at gate 7830 under passcode 165413

Leadership Review Briefing — Billing Transition, Soravel Software

Prepared for: Finance Team

We are moving all Pellwright subscriptions from monthly to annual billing starting next fiscal year. Expected effects: improved cash position in Q1, reduced invoicing overhead, and a modest churn bump we've modeled at 3–4%. Existing monthly customers receive a 10% annual conversion incentive. Revenue recognition treatment has been reviewed with our auditors.

The strategic motivation for the timing is captured in the note below.

confidential, bajeg-taguf: Holaxox Systems plans to raise the Gilok list price by 32 percent in October.